Subject: JET Module2 or ASE chip IP: Logged
Message: What are the ups and downs and which one would you prefer, the Jet ModuleII or the ASE chip. Im looking for overall performance.
2001 4.7 QC

| RE: JET Module2 or ASE chip IP: Logged
Message: None has dynoed gains from either of these chips. Look into the optimizer II from kennebell.net. It's good for about 10+ hp and costs around $349. It's all us 4.7L guys have right now.
